Is there a way to compare two versions of the same pdf in the browser-based version of Acrobat DC? I have a team of people I need to send files to for approval, some have acrobat pro and some do not (so they only access the files through their browser), and they all need to view the current version along with the previous version of a pdf to check-proof edits. Is this possible with acrobat DC or do I need to find a third-party solution?
